Updating delay information for CWO
This page allows you to enter the details of delay that occurred during the execution of component work order or tasks associated to it. Tell me more.
Select the “Edit Delays” link at the bottom of the main page.
The “Edit Delay Information” page appears.

Click the “Get Details” pushbutton to retrieve the delay information that has already been defined for the selected task.
The system displays the following fields in the “Delay Details” multiline if the delay details have already been defined.
Enter the following fields in the “Delay Details” multiline to specify the delay details.
Work Delay # |
The code identifying the reason due to which the maintenance work is delayed (Alphanumeric, 25). Mandatory. Ensure that the work delay code is already defined in the “Create Work Delay Codes” activity of the “Component Work Reporting” business component and is in “Active” status. |
Help Facility available. |
The system displays the following field:
Delay Description |
The textual description of the work delay. |
Enter the following fields:
From Date |
The date on which the delay was reported (Date Format). |
From Time |
The time at which the delay was reported (Time Format). If no start time is specified for the delay, the system automatically assigns “0.00” as the start time of the delay. |
To Date |
The date till which the delay persisted (Date Format). |
To Time |
The time till which the delay persisted (Time Format). If no end time is specified for the delay, the system automatically assigns “0.00” as the end time of the delay. |
Note: Ensure that the values entered in the “From Date” and “From Time” fields is not later than the values entered in the “To Date” and “To Time” fields.
Time Unit |
Use the drop-down list box to select the time unit for the duration of the delay. The system lists the options “Minutes”, “Hours” and “Days” and sets the field to “Hours” by default. |
Duration |
The duration of the delay (Decimal). Ensure that the value entered is positive. If you have specified the start and end dates ensure that the duration entered is not greater than the difference between the start date and time and end date and time. |
Note: It would suffice if you enter either dates or duration for the delay. If you leave the “Duration” field blank, the system calculates the difference between the "To" date and time and "From" date and time and displays it as actual duration on clicking the “Update Delays” pushbutton.
Comments |
Any remark or comment pertaining to the work delay (Alphanumeric, 255). |
Click the “Edit Delays” pushbutton to update the delay information.
Updating delay information for CWO – An overview
Delays may occur during the execution of component work order or tasks, affecting the work progress. A "Scheduled" CWO may be rescheduled, whenever such a delay occurs. This page allows you to record the reasons for delay in the maintenance work. For a “Scheduled” CWO that is not yet started, you can specify the reason for rescheduling in this page. For component work orders that are in the “In Progress” status, you can specify the delay reasons, if any, in this page.
